Senior Principal Network Engineer

Caribou Thunder

Location: Colorado Springs, CO

Requisition#: ND15258

Date Posted: 8/16/2023

Salary: $135K-$155K

Security Clearance: Secret

Education: Bachelor’s degree

(IT or STEM)

Experience: 9 years (7 with a Master’s, 4 with a Ph.D., or 13 years in lieu of a degree)

Position Summary

Caribou Thunder is seeking a highly skilled and motivated Senior Principal Network Engineer to join our team. You will be a key contributor to our network communications systems' design and planning.


Your role will involve providing intricate specifications and detailed schematics for network architecture, hardware and software selection, and implementation techniques. By leveraging your technical expertise, you will create efficient solutions to meet our business needs while ensuring present and future capacity requirements.

Complete Description

As a Senior Principal Network Engineer, you will play a pivotal role in the design, planning, and optimization of our network communications systems. You will be responsible for providing precise specifications and detailed schematics that guide network architecture decisions.

  • Your expertise will be instrumental in selecting the most suitable hardware and software solutions and implementing efficient techniques to address our evolving business requirements and capacity demands.
  • You will take charge of testing network designs to ensure their effectiveness and functionality.
  • Your deep technical knowledge will span across various network and computer hardware and software components, including routers, multiplexers, firewalls, hubs, bridges, and gateways.
  • Evaluating and reporting on emerging communication technologies to enhance network capabilities will also be part of your responsibilities.
  • Design and plan network communications systems, providing detailed schematics for architecture.
  • Offer specifications for hardware and software selection, considering efficient implementation techniques.
  • Conduct testing of network designs to ensure optimal functionality.
  • Maintain technical expertise in network and computer hardware and software interconnection and interfacing.
  • Evaluate and report on new communication technologies to enhance network capabilities.
  • Support lab operations during ground test execution with rapid response.
  • Debug configurations within the DevSecOps environment for custom modeling and simulation software.
  • Apply knowledge of network testing methodologies using routers, switches, and firewalls.
  • Demonstrate familiarity with TCP/IP behavior, routing protocols, and network traffic analysis.

Minimum Requirements

  • Current Security + certification.
  • Basic knowledge of network testing methodologies using routers, switches, and firewalls.
  • Knowledge of TCP/IP behavior, network communications, and routing protocols, network traffic analysis, and troubleshooting experience.
  • Certifications in the industry vendor (Cisco or Juniper)
  • Ability to lift equipment weighing up to 40 pounds.
  • Ability to work after hours and weekends as needed.
  • Work under minimal direction and independently determine and develop approaches to solutions.

Preferred Requirements

  • Experience with sustainment of OPIR mission networks like BOA and SBIRS.
  • Experience with configuration and integration of cyber security tools like EMass and HBSS.
  • Experience deploying systems into an operational network with CM measures.
